We went to Palette Indian Kitchen for lunch during the week and the first thing that we noticed after entering was all of the delightful aromas that filled the restaurant. We knew immediately that we were in for a treat. Since it was our first time, we opted for the buffet so that we could try a variety of their dishes. Of the many things we tried, all were very flavorful and delicious. It is not unusual for a restaurant buffet to focus more on quantity than quality, but this was not the case at Palette. The plentiful buffet items were of a quality that one would expect if ordering off of the menu. We finished lunch with what I was told was their “famous” bread pudding–fame which we discovered was well deserved. Service and friendliness of the owners and staff were of the same high quality as the food. Prices were very reasonable and well worth the quality and tastiness of the food. Although a bit off of the beaten track from our home in The Woodlands, it was well worth the journey and we look forward to returning soon.

Went here for lunch buffet. The food is excellent. Nice variety, including chicken, lamb, goat and much more. Everything I had was top notch, not bland, but nicely spiced and flavored. It is serve yourself drinks with fountain drinks, tea and more. Weekend lunch buffet is $20 and drinks are a couple bucks. Service was also very good. I do wish they would use real drink glasses instead of plastic, and maybe a little more decorating. Overall, for Indian it's hard to beat on the north side of Houston. I am definitely looking forward to going back.
